    Overview of Drill Driver Kit

    A drill driver kit is a versatile set of tools that combines the functionality of a drill and a screwdriver in one convenient package. Whether you’re a seasoned DIY enthusiast or just starting out, having a drill driver kit can significantly enhance the efficiency of your projects. This tool is designed to make home improvement tasks easier and more convenient for users of all skill levels.

    When you invest in a drill driver kit, you’re getting a powerful tool that can handle a wide range of tasks around the house. From assembling furniture to hanging shelves, this all-in-one tool provides the convenience of switching between drilling and driving screws without needing to switch between multiple tools.

    The drill driver kit typically includes a cordless drill, various drill bits, screwdriver bits, and accessories like a battery and charger. This comprehensive set equips you with everything you need to tackle different projects with ease. The cordless feature allows you the freedom to move around without being tethered to a power source, making it ideal for projects both indoors and outdoors.

    One of the key advantages of a drill driver kit is its versatility. You can use it for drilling holes in various materials such as wood, metal, and plastic, as well as for driving screws into different surfaces. This multitasking capability streamlines your work and saves you time and effort on your DIY endeavors.

    By having a drill driver kit at your disposal, you empower yourself to take on a wide array of tasks with confidence and efficiency. Whether you’re putting together a new piece of furniture or embarking on a home renovation project, this tool is a must-have companion for all your household projects.

    1. Cordless Drill:

    The heart of your kit, the cordless drill is a versatile tool that allows you to drill holes and drive screws effortlessly. It provides the necessary power for various tasks without the restriction of a cord, offering greater mobility.

    2. Drill Bits:

    Drill bits are attachments used with the drill to create holes in different materials such as wood, metal, or plastic. They come in various sizes and types to accommodate specific drilling needs, ensuring precision and efficiency.

    3. Screwdriver Bits:

    Screwdriver bits are essential for driving screws into different surfaces. These interchangeable bits can be used with your drill, eliminating the need for manual screwdrivers and speeding up the assembly process.

    4. Battery and Charger:

    Since cordless drills are powered by rechargeable batteries, a battery and charger are included in the kit. It’s important to keep your battery charged to ensure uninterrupted use during your projects.

    5. Carrying Case:

    To keep your drill driver kit organized and portable, a carrying case is often provided. This case not only stores your drill and accessories securely but also makes it convenient to transport your kit to different work areas.

    6. Additional Accessories:

    Depending on the kit, you may find additional accessories such as depth stops, belt clips, auxiliary handles, or even LED lights. These extras enhance the functionality of your drill driver, making your tasks easier and more efficient.

    Understanding the components of your drill driver kit empowers you to tackle a wide range of DIY projects effectively. Whether you’re assembling furniture, hanging shelves, or working on home renovations, having a comprehensive kit equips you with the right tools for the job.

    1. Power and Voltage

    Look for a drill driver kit that matches the power and voltage requirements of your intended tasks. Higher voltage drills offer more power for heavy-duty projects, while lower voltage ones are ideal for light tasks.

    2. Battery Life and Charging Time

    Opt for a kit with long battery life to prevent frequent recharges during projects. Additionally, consider the charging time of the battery to minimize downtime between tasks.

    3. Ergonomics and Comfort

    Choose a drill driver kit that feels comfortable and well-balanced in your hand. Ergonomically designed kits reduce strain on your hand and arm, allowing for extended use without discomfort.

    4. Speed and Torque Settings

    Select a kit with variable speed settings to match different materials and tasks. Higher torque settings are beneficial for drilling through tough surfaces, while lower settings are suitable for delicate tasks.

    5. Chuck Size and Type

    Ensure the drill driver kit’s chuck size accommodates the bits you commonly use. Additionally, consider whether you prefer a keyless or keyed chuck for convenient bit changes.

    6. Accessories and Attachments

    Evaluate the included accessories and attachments in the kit. Look for kits that provide a variety of drill bits, screwdriver bits, and other attachments to cover a range of DIY applications.

    7. Brand Reputation and Warranty

    Research the reputation of the brand offering the drill driver kit. Opt for well-known brands with a history of producing reliable tools. Check for warranties to ensure coverage in case of defects.

    8. Budget Considerations

    Set a budget for your drill driver kit purchase. Compare options within your budget range while prioritizing quality and features that align with your DIY needs.

    By considering these factors, you can confidently select the right drill driver kit that meets your DIY requirements, allowing you to efficiently complete various projects around your home.

    Tips for Maintaining Your Drill Driver Kit

    To ensure the longevity and optimal performance of your drill driver kit, it’s essential to follow these maintenance tips:

    Store Properly

    Store your drill driver kit in a dry and cool place to prevent moisture buildup, which can damage the battery and internal components. Keep it away from direct sunlight to maintain the tool’s integrity.

    Regular Cleaning

    After each use, clean the exterior of the drill driver with a soft, dry cloth to remove dust and debris. Periodically, use a mild cleaning solution to wipe down the surfaces and maintain a professional appearance.

    Check and Tighten Screws

    Regularly inspect the screws and fastenings on your drill driver kit to ensure they are secure. Loose screws can affect the tool’s performance and lead to potential accidents during operation.

    Battery Care

    For cordless drill driver kits, proper battery care is crucial. Follow the manufacturer’s guidelines on charging and storing the battery. Avoid overcharging or letting the battery drain completely to maximize its lifespan.

    Lubricate Moving Parts

    Lubricate the moving parts of your drill driver kit, such as the chuck and gears, as recommended by the manufacturer. This will help reduce friction, extend the tool’s life, and maintain smooth operation.

    Protect from Dust

    When not in use, store your drill driver kit in a protective case to shield it from dust and debris that can affect the tool’s performance. Consider investing in a dust cover or using a DIY solution to keep your kit clean.

    Professional Servicing

    If you notice any issues with your drill driver kit that you cannot address yourself, it’s advisable to seek professional servicing. Regular maintenance and servicing by experts can prevent major breakdowns and prolong the tool’s lifespan.

    By following these simple maintenance tips, you can ensure that your drill driver kit remains in optimal condition, ready to tackle any DIY project effectively.
